Transaction 53fbf899b821a2dc3d7ae660cc61fde587032e71864c83abb389e581cbbdaf09
1 Input
1 Output
-
53fbf899b821a2dc3d7ae660cc61fde587032e71864c83abb389e581cbbdaf09:0
- value
- 4625810
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7e77f26929561dc0cb40f902334d36a64a5bc16 OP_EQUAL
- address
- 3MNcXTZYCb5wXYsFQi91YyuLLiV7TH9SK2